7/22/43

Dear Helen,

I received your very darling letter of July 13. I guess I must thank you for making such cute & appropriate excuses on the delay of my last letter. May I extend that statement a little further and say that you have an extreme quality of common sense & understanding, plus an excellent way of stating your thoughts. I wish everybody I write to could have just half as much as you have. I am afraid it would help ever so much.
I expect a furlough next month. At that time I will relate to some friends why I couldn't write so often & then I shall be forgiven, up until the time when something comes up and it will start all over again. I guess by this time you think my friend are just awful. So I will justify them by saying that I guess I felt the same way about men in the service when I was a civilian with so much time on my hands I didn't know what to do with it. There is one thing that I forget sometimes & that is, there are two sides to every story. That's why I justify or try to justify to myself when I say anything that can be made into two stories. I guess that's the safest way--Right?
Monday we started training again, but I believe it's only for a short period. One of the jobs we have been working on is not complete yet so we train one day & work on the job the next. Boy it's hard to train again after having it pretty easy for awhile. But I'll get used to it.
I went to a few U.S.O. dances but not so many. It's to hot to dance. Do you find
(?) it that way? Last Sunday I went to one of the nearby lakes and we went canoeing. When it came the time to go in we had a little race to the dock with a few friends of ours. They had the race well in hand when something happened & over they went. I am sorry to say, but it sure was funny. I said to them, instead of helping them, "hold on I want to take your picture." I never had such a good laugh. But I felt kind of [sic] sorry for them because of their [sic] newly pressed O.D.'s
I just found out that I may still have a chance to go to an army college. But I'm not saying anything until it happens. I hate to disappoint anybody.
I am so happy you got your raise. I guess we both made a little progress in our respective jobs. I guess I can say we both got a raise even though mine is a bit small.
My 3 sisters are going on a vacation Aug. 14. I am a bit scared because my furlough should fall in about that time. I hope it works out O.K. I wouldn't like to ask my sisters to change their plans. That would be mean I guess. I know how much the planning there is in a vacation. Maybe
[sic] it's fun. I haven't did it in such a long time I don't remember.
I got my teeth fixed today. I don't think the dentists are half as bad as the fellows make them. He treated me pretty well. And only 4 cavities in 7 months. That's pretty good for me.
I shall close now hoping you are in the best of health.
Sorry I forgot about the weather. It's hot. We didn't get rain for quite awhile believe it or not. Until the next letter, I remain
As ever
Tony
